WebELEUTHERIUS : Latin form of Greek Eleutherios , meaning "the liberator." In mythology, this is the name by which Dionysus and Cupid ( Eros) were sometimes referred. WebSt. Eleutherius (d. 585 A.D.) was a monk living in Spoleto, Italy. Little is known of his early life. He became the Abbot of St. Mark's Abbey and was well-known as a man of simplicity and penance. Luther’s Early Life. Martin Luther was born in Eisleben on November 10, 1483 to Hans and Margarethe Luder.
